Types of Patio Doors
Before delving into the installation procedure, it's important to comprehend the different kinds of patio doors available on the marketplace:
| Type | Description |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sliding Doors | Doors that glides open along a track | Space-efficient, simple to operate | Restricted ventilation |
| French Doors | Doors that open external from the center | Aesthetic appeal and ventilation | Requires more space to open |
| Bi-Folding Doors | Numerous panels that fold to one side | Maximize space and light | Greater expense and complex setup |
| Swinging Patio Doors | Similar to traditional doors but designed for patio areas | Classic look and great ventilation | May need more clearance |

Actions for Patio Door Installation
The setup process can be broken down into numerous crucial steps:
Step 1: Prepare the Opening
- Procedure the Door Frame: Measure the width and height of the opening to guarantee the new door fits correctly.
- Eliminate Old Door: Carefully remove the old door, ensuring the frame is intact.
- Inspect the Frame: Check for damage or decay and make necessary repairs before proceeding.
Action 2: Install the New Door
- Test Fit the Door: Place the brand-new door in the opening without fastening it to inspect the fit.
- Level the Door: Use shims to level the door at the top, bottom, and sides. A level tool can help ensure precision.
- Protect the Door: Use wood screws to connect the door to the frame, guaranteeing it remains level.
Action 3: Weatherproof the Installation
- Insulate: Fill any gaps between the door frame and wall with insulation foam.
- Caulk: Apply caulk around the edges of the door frame on the outside to seal versus drafts and water.
Step 4: Final Touches
- Install Hardware: Attach manages, locks, and any other needed hardware.
- Test Functionality: Open and close the door to guarantee it operates smoothly.
- Clean Up: Remove particles and make sure the work location is neat.

Common Challenges
While installing a patio door may appear uncomplicated, challenges can arise:
| Challenge | Service |
|---|---|
| Misaligned Frame | Change the shims and re-level the door |
| Weather Stripping Issues | Guarantee appropriate sealing; replace if required |
| Difficulty Operating the Door | Look for clogs and ensure appropriate positioning |
Frequently Asked Question About Patio Door Installation
FAQ 1: How long does it require to install a patio door?
The setup can take anywhere from a couple of hours to a full day, depending on the type of door and the existing frame condition.
FAQ 2: Can I install a patio door myself?
Yes, if you have standard DIY skills and tools, you can set up a patio door yourself. However, for intricate styles or structural issues, working with an expert might be advised.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ION 3: What is the typical cost of patio door installation?
Costs can differ extensively based upon the door type and setup complexity. Usually, homeowners can anticipate to pay between ₤ 800 to ₤ 3,000, including the door and setup charges.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ION 4: How do I preserve my patio door after setup?
Routinely clean the tracks and hinges, check for correct operation, and examine seals and weather stripping for wear.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ION 5: Are there energy-efficient alternatives available?
Yes, many makers offer energy-efficient patio doors that can help lower energy costs and minimize drafts.
